Abstract

The utility model proposes one can brake type without stay cord sun blind, comprise rail, lower rail, vane group and 2 lifting ropes, wherein descend rail to comprise end box, shell fragment lifting rope mechanism and lifting rope steering base; End box inner shrapnel lifting rope mechanism is other is provided with lifting rope check mechanism, it comprises mounting seat, back-moving spring and the button be connected successively, drive rod, swing arm, trace and brake bar, one end of back-moving spring is connected to brake bar, other end connection drive rod or swing arm or mounting seat, brake bar is made often to be connected to shell fragment lifting rope mechanism, button is positioned at the button installing hole in the middle part of end box, touched the button made brake tooth leave shell fragment lifting rope mechanism by pressure, when not pressing button, drive rod, swing arm, trace and brake bar reset by back-moving spring.The utility model has large, simple to operate, the easy to use and long-lived feature of shell fragment lifting rope mechanism pulling force.

Description

One can brake type without stay cord sun blind
Technical field
The utility model relates to sun blind, specifically a kind of without stay cord sun blind.
Background technology
The applicant applies for a kind of without stay cord sun blind (publication number is CN201310361248) not long ago, and it includes rail, lower rail, vane group and lifting rope; Be provided with shell fragment lifting rope mechanism and rotaring wheeling base in upper rail, shell fragment lifting rope mechanism comprises shell and is located at the cord winder in shell, and cord winder comprises scrollwork shell fragment, master file wheel and secondary rolling wheel; Master file wheel is coaxially provided with master file spring cover, master gear and main reel successively, and master file wheel is movably installed in shell by axle; Secondary rolling wheel is coaxially provided with secondary wind spring cover, pinion and secondary reel successively, and secondary rolling wheel is movably installed in shell by axle; Master gear and pinion are connected with a joggle; The master file spring of master file wheel puts suit scrollwork shell fragment, the master file spring cover that inner termination and the master file of scrollwork shell fragment are taken turns is fixedly connected with, the external end head pull-out of scrollwork shell fragment is fixedly connected with the secondary wind spring cover of secondary rolling wheel, vane group includes ladder rope and blade, the two ends of ladder rope connect the rotaring wheeling base of rail and lower rail respectively, what each blade was separated is connected with ladder rope, and each blade is provided with through hole, and one end of 2 lifting ropes is walked around 2 rotaring wheeling bases respectively and is connected to lower rail through after the through hole of each blade again; Article 1, the other end of lifting rope connects and is wound in the main reel of the master file wheel of shell fragment lifting rope mechanism, and the other end of another 1 lifting rope connects and is wound in the secondary reel of secondary rolling wheel.This shutter locates by the Spring balanced of vane group and the weight of lower rail and the scrollwork shell fragment of shell fragment lifting rope mechanism the position that shutter pulls open and pack up, very easy to use, but the long-time elasticity effect of rear scrollwork shell fragment that uses can be deteriorated, and therefore needs to improve.
Summary of the invention
The purpose of this utility model be propose one can brake type without stay cord sun blind, it is to the existing improvement without stay cord sun blind, the elastic force of scrollwork shell fragment is strengthened design, after long-time use, the elastic force of scrollwork shell fragment weakens the instructions for use that still can meet sun blind, have easy to use, long-lived feature.

During use, press the button (pull down simultaneously and sun blind are stretched or rises with lower rail sun blind are upwards packed up) on pressure rail downwards, moving in button down rail makes the brake tooth of brake bar leave the master gear of shell fragment lifting rope mechanism, master file wheel and secondary rolling wheel rotate and make each mounted blade or pack up, when arriving the position needed, release button, back-moving spring makes brake bar and push-button reset, the brake tooth of brake bar is connected with a joggle heavily again in the master gear of shell fragment lifting rope mechanism, master file wheel and secondary rolling wheel stop operating and the length of lifting rope are fixed, sun blind are opened or is stowed in a certain position, the utility model is owing to having lifting rope check mechanism, the elastic force of the scrollwork shell fragment in shell fragment lifting rope mechanism can be strengthened when designing, the elastic force of scrollwork shell fragment and the gravitational equilibrium of lower rail and vane group need not be considered.

When needing to open sun blind, press the button 8 on pressure rail with hand and pull down lower rail, as shown in Figure 3, the shell fragment lifting rope mechanism of lower rail and the course of action of lifting rope check mechanism as follows: button 8 moves in end box 1, the driving gear 810 of drive rod 81 promotes swing arm 82 by driving cog 820, swing arm 82 rotates around swing arm installation shaft 851, one end of swing arm 82 promotes brake bar 84 coiling lever installation shaft 852 by trace 83 and rotates, the brake tooth 840 of brake bar 84 is made to leave the master gear 210 of shell fragment lifting rope mechanism, back-moving spring 86 Tensile stores power simultaneously, the master file wheel 21 of shell fragment lifting rope mechanism and secondary rolling wheel 22 rotate releasing lifting rope 7 makes each blade 6 launch, when arriving the position needed, release button 8, as shown in Figure 2, back-moving spring 86 shrinks pulls back, the brake tooth 840 of brake bar 84 is made to be connected with a joggle heavily again in the master gear 210 of shell fragment lifting rope mechanism, master file wheel 21 and secondary rolling wheel 22 stop operating and the length of lifting rope 7 are fixed, sun blind are opened in a certain position, simultaneous linkage bar 83 drives swing arm 82 and drives drive rod 81 and button 8 to reset.
When needing to pack up sun blind, press button 8 on pressure rail with hand and rise with lower rail and sun blind are stowed in release button 8 behind a certain position, as shown in Figure 3, descend in the process the shell fragment lifting rope mechanism of rail and the course of action of lifting rope check mechanism with above-mentioned open sun blind time identical.
